Movie Review System - Problem Statement

1. The Challenge

Meet Pranvi, a passionate YouTube movie reviewer. She loves sharing her thoughts on the latest releases, but managing her growing collection of reviews has become a nightmare. Juggling notes, spreadsheets, and scattered comments from her subscribers, she finds herself drowning in disorganized data.

That's where you come in! As a backend developer, it's your mission to build a powerful movie review system that helps Pranvi streamline her workflow. With your expertise, she can finally focus on what she does best—reviewing movies—without worrying about data chaos.

2. Your Toolbox

To be Pranvi’s hero, you need the right set of tools:

  • Spring Boot to develop robust backend services.
  • MySQL to store and organize movie and review data.
  • JPA/Hibernate to seamlessly interact with the database.
  • Swagger UI (optional) to document and test APIs.
  • GitHub to track progress and share your work.

3. Understanding the Data

Pranvi needs two key entities in her system:

Movies

Each movie should have:

  • An ID
  • A title
  • A genre
  • A release year

This will allow her to keep track of everything she has reviewed.

Reviews

Each review should include:

  • Reviewer's name
  • Comment
  • Rating

Since Pranvi often updates her opinions on movies, she needs a way to modify reviews when necessary. How will you ensure the data structure supports this?

4. API Endpoints

To make life easier for Pranvi, you need to build the following API endpoints:

1. Get All Movies with Reviews

Endpoint: GET /movies
Returns a list of movies along with their reviews.

2. Add a Movie

Endpoint: POST /movies
Accepts movie details and stores them in the database.

3. Add a Review for a Movie

Endpoint: POST /movies/{movieId}/reviews
Accepts a review and associates it with a given movie.

4. Update a Review

Endpoint: PUT /reviews/{reviewId}
Updates the review comment and rating.
